The Empirical Rule states that, for a normally distributed random variable:

68% of the measures are within 1 standard deviation of the mean.

95% of the measures are within 2 standard deviation of the mean.

99.7% of the measures are within 3 standard deviations of the mean.

In this problem, we have that:

Mean = 2500

Standard deviation = 300

What interval of dealer incentives would we expect approximately 99.7% of vehicles to fall within?

By the Empirical Rule, 99.7% fall within 3 standard deviations frow the mean. So

From 2500 - 3*300 = 1600 to 2500 + 3*300 = 3400.

<h3>What is the combination formula?</h3>

C_{n,x} is the number of different combinations of x objects from a set of n elements, given by:

C_{n,x} = \frac{n!}{x!(n-x)!}

Exercise 1, item a:

One letter from a set of 7, hence:

C_{7,1} = \frac{7!}{1!6!} = 7

7 combinations are possible.

Item b:

Two letters from a set of 7, hence:

C_{7,2} = \frac{7!}{2!5!} = 21

21 combinations are possible.

Item c:

7 letters from a set of 7, hence:

C_{7,7} = \frac{7!}{0!7!} = 1

1 combination is possible.

Question 2:

Three singers are taken from a set of 7, and four dances from a set of 10, hence:

T = C_{7,3}C_{10,4} = \frac{7!}{3!4!} \times \frac{10!}{4!6!} = 245

There are 245 ways to group them.
